Economic issues in a trial of the controlled provision of heroin
Description
Executive Summary: This paper discusses some economic issues that may be investigated as part of a proposed trial of the controlled provision of heroin in the Australian Capital Territory. Such a trial would provide an opportunity to gather empirical evidence on some aspects of the operation of the market for heroin.
